Bahrain is the dual kind of Arabic phrase Bahr (meaning actually "sea"), so al-Bahrayn at first implies actually "The 2 seas". Having said that, the name has been lexicalised as being a feminine good noun and does not Stick to the grammatical procedures for duals; thus its kind is usually Bahrayn and under no circumstances Bahrān, the expected nominative type.

About ninety two% of Bahrain is desert with periodic droughts and mud storms, the key organic hazards for Bahrainis.[141] Environmental difficulties facing Bahrain involve desertification ensuing within the degradation of restricted arable land, coastal degradation (damage to coastlines, coral reefs, and sea vegetation) resulting from oil spills and also other discharges from large tankers, oil refineries, distribution stations, and unlawful land reclamation at destinations like Tubli Bay. The agricultural and domestic sectors' in excess of-utilisation on the Dammam Aquifer, the principal aquifer in Bahrain, has resulted in its salinisation by adjacent brackish and saline h2o bodies. A hydrochemical research discovered the areas of the resources of aquifer salinisation and delineated their parts of influence. The investigation implies the aquifer drinking water high-quality is drastically modified as groundwater flows through the northwestern areas of Bahrain, in which the aquifer gets its h2o by lateral underflow from japanese Saudi Arabia to the southern and southeastern elements.
